Simperium vs ably: What are the differences?

  1. Data Syncing Mechanism: Simperium primarily focuses on seamlessly syncing app data across different devices, platforms, and users by using a conflict resolution mechanism based on timestamps. On the other hand, Ably offers real-time data synchronization through its Pub/Sub messaging system, enabling instant updates and notifications for collaborative applications.

  2. Pricing Structure: Simperium follows a tiered pricing structure based on data volume and the number of connected devices, which may be more suitable for smaller scale projects. In contrast, Ably's pricing model is based on the volume of messages exchanged, providing more flexibility for scaling applications without being restricted by the number of connected devices.

  3. Integration Capabilities: Simperium offers robust SDKs and libraries for various platforms such as iOS, Android, and JavaScript, streamlining the integration process for developers building cross-platform applications. Ably, on the other hand, provides extensive client libraries and connectors for integrating with popular frameworks and programming languages, enhancing interoperability with existing technology stacks.

  4. Reliability and Uptime: Simperium guarantees high availability and data persistence through its distributed infrastructure, ensuring reliable data syncing and storage for critical application scenarios. Ably's globally distributed network of data centers and redundant systems further enhances reliability and uptime, catering to demanding real-time communication requirements.

  5. Customization and Control: Simperium offers a degree of customization in conflict resolution strategies and data handling processes, giving developers more control over how data is synchronized and managed within their applications. Ably provides advanced configuration options for message routing, queuing, and delivery guarantees, empowering developers to tailor the real-time messaging experience to specific use cases and performance requirements.

  6. Scalability and Performance: Simperium is designed to handle moderate data syncing requirements efficiently, making it suitable for small to medium-scale applications with periodic synchronization needs. In contrast, Ably's highly scalable architecture and optimized message delivery mechanisms enable seamless scalability for handling large volumes of real-time data exchanges, making it ideal for enterprise-grade applications with demanding performance requirements.

In Summary, Simperium and Ably differ in their data syncing mechanisms, pricing structures, integration capabilities, reliability and uptime, customization options, and scalability and performance features, catering to different application requirements and developer needs.

Simperium is a new kind of data layer. As your app reads and writes data, Simperium circulates that data everywhere it's needed. You add a Simperium library to your app and initialize it. This library keeps a persistent connection to the Simperium hosted service. The Simperium libraries and service work together to efficiently move data around for your users.

Ably offers WebSockets, stream resume, history, presence, and managed third-party integrations to make it simple to build, extend, and deliver digital realtime experiences at scale.

Data transparently moves across mobile, web, and desktop versions of your app;Your users can read and write data even when they're offline;Multiple users can collaborate with the same data at the same time;You can build unique backend services that read and write data
Pub/Sub Channels API: built-in user presence, message history, token auth, guaranteed message ordering, stream continuity; Protocol Adapters API: stream data over open protocols like WebSockets, MQTT, SSE, and more; Reactor API: link your other systems to Ably so you can use your existing compute to queue and consume high volumes of realtime messages in bulk, transform or filter messages by executing functions on them, or pass messages on to other systems for onward processing; A unified API to provide native push notifications using APNS and GCM; Data Stream Network: Ably's cloud network of 16+ datacenters and 175+ PoPs.

What are some alternatives to Simperium, Ably?

Firebase

Firebase

Firebase is a cloud service designed to power real-time, collaborative applications. Simply add the Firebase library to your application to gain access to a shared data structure; any changes you make to that data are automatically synchronized with the Firebase cloud and with other clients within milliseconds.

SignalR

SignalR

SignalR allows bi-directional communication between server and client. Servers can now push content to connected clients instantly as it becomes available. SignalR supports Web Sockets, and falls back to other compatible techniques for older browsers. SignalR includes APIs for connection management (for instance, connect and disconnect events), grouping connections, and authorization.

SocketCluster

SocketCluster

SocketCluster is a fast, highly scalable HTTP + realtime server engine which lets you build multi-process realtime servers that make use of all CPU cores on a machine/instance. It removes the limitations of having to run your Node.js server as a single thread and makes your backend resilient by automatically recovering from worker crashes and aggregating errors into a central log.
